Individual credit card balances for a decedent are listed on which schedule of form 706?
lozanna [386]
<span>Individual credit card balances for a decedent should be listed on Schedule K of form 706. Schedule K includes the debts of the decedent, including unpaid credit card bills, mortgages, liens, and other debts. A credit card balance belongs with these debts.</span>

Firms using the __________ approach during the decline stage of the product life cycle will gradually reduce marketing expenditu
In-s [12.5K]
<span>Firms using the Harvesting approach during the decline stage of the product life cycle will gradually reduce marketing expenditures and use a less resource-intensive marketing mix.
In business, harvesting approach is a practice to exploit as much profit as possible from a certain company's product before it pulled out from the market. Usually being done because the firms want to replace the product with a newer one.</span>
